Hi all,

I'm a newbie for drools.
And i want to know how to fire a subset of rules in KB, suppose there
are three rules named A,B,C, and I want to fire rule A only.



by the way,
suppose there is a drl file containing rule, and  i have set up KB, and
call fireAllRules through statefulKnowledgeSession. After that, the rule
file is changed, how to load rules dynamicly? 

Is there any solution?

Hi,

I'll take a crack at you first question....

Check out Agenda Filters:

http://legacy.drools.codehaus.org/Agenda

The example listed is using Rule Names, but you can use the following to
look at Meta Attribute values instead:

AgendaFilter filter = new AgendaFilter() {
				
@Override
  public boolean accept(Activation activation) {

  // Filter out rule Hello World from Sample.drl for execution
    if (activation.getRule().getMetaAttribute("Purpose").equals("Print
Hello            
         World")) {
       return true;
    }
    return false;
  }
};

On your rules, you'll want to add a meta attribute for groups A, B, and
C.  Here's an example:

rule "Hello World"
@Purpose(Print Hello World)    <--- THIS IS YOUR META-ATTRIBUTE
	when
		m : Message( status == Message.HELLO, myMessage :
message )
	then
		System.out.println( myMessage ); 
		m.setMessage( "Goodbye cruel world" );
		m.setStatus( Message.GOODBYE );
		update( m );
end
